aboutsummaryrefslogtreecommitdiffstats
path: root/drivers/media/usb/cx231xx
diff options
context:
space:
mode:
authorMatthias Schwarzott <zzam@gentoo.org>2014-10-02 01:21:02 -0400
committerMauro Carvalho Chehab <mchehab@osg.samsung.com>2014-10-30 15:38:42 -0400
commitb9ce9dfd18eb30a2c57de6f410a749c58d47743f (patch)
tree112617ac15b235253fefc4660dd0dc06ec565fa1 /drivers/media/usb/cx231xx
parent8a0253481c4db5e0790de16748435dbc06b63e65 (diff)
[media] cx231xx: change usage of I2C_1 to the real i2c port
change almost all instances of I2C_1 to I2C_1_MUX_3 Only these cases are changed to I2C_1_MUX_1: * All that have dont_use_port_3 set. * CX231XX_BOARD_HAUPPAUGE_EXETER, old code did explicitly not switch to port3. * eeprom access for 930C Signed-off-by: Matthias Schwarzott <zzam@gentoo.org> Reviewed-by: Antti Palosaari <crope@iki.fi> Signed-off-by: Mauro Carvalho Chehab <mchehab@osg.samsung.com>
Diffstat (limited to 'drivers/media/usb/cx231xx')
-rw-r--r--drivers/media/usb/cx231xx/cx231xx-cards.c30
1 files changed, 15 insertions, 15 deletions
diff --git a/drivers/media/usb/cx231xx/cx231xx-cards.c b/drivers/media/usb/cx231xx/cx231xx-cards.c
index f5fb93a79a9f..4eb2057ab022 100644
--- a/drivers/media/usb/cx231xx/cx231xx-cards.c
+++ b/drivers/media/usb/cx231xx/cx231xx-cards.c
@@ -104,7 +104,7 @@ struct cx231xx_board cx231xx_boards[] = {
104 .ctl_pin_status_mask = 0xFFFFFFC4, 104 .ctl_pin_status_mask = 0xFFFFFFC4,
105 .agc_analog_digital_select_gpio = 0x0c, 105 .agc_analog_digital_select_gpio = 0x0c,
106 .gpio_pin_status_mask = 0x4001000, 106 .gpio_pin_status_mask = 0x4001000,
107 .tuner_i2c_master = I2C_1, 107 .tuner_i2c_master = I2C_1_MUX_3,
108 .demod_i2c_master = I2C_2, 108 .demod_i2c_master = I2C_2,
109 .has_dvb = 1, 109 .has_dvb = 1,
110 .demod_addr = 0x02, 110 .demod_addr = 0x02,
@@ -144,7 +144,7 @@ struct cx231xx_board cx231xx_boards[] = {
144 .ctl_pin_status_mask = 0xFFFFFFC4, 144 .ctl_pin_status_mask = 0xFFFFFFC4,
145 .agc_analog_digital_select_gpio = 0x0c, 145 .agc_analog_digital_select_gpio = 0x0c,
146 .gpio_pin_status_mask = 0x4001000, 146 .gpio_pin_status_mask = 0x4001000,
147 .tuner_i2c_master = I2C_1, 147 .tuner_i2c_master = I2C_1_MUX_3,
148 .demod_i2c_master = I2C_2, 148 .demod_i2c_master = I2C_2,
149 .has_dvb = 1, 149 .has_dvb = 1,
150 .demod_addr = 0x32, 150 .demod_addr = 0x32,
@@ -184,7 +184,7 @@ struct cx231xx_board cx231xx_boards[] = {
184 .ctl_pin_status_mask = 0xFFFFFFC4, 184 .ctl_pin_status_mask = 0xFFFFFFC4,
185 .agc_analog_digital_select_gpio = 0x1c, 185 .agc_analog_digital_select_gpio = 0x1c,
186 .gpio_pin_status_mask = 0x4001000, 186 .gpio_pin_status_mask = 0x4001000,
187 .tuner_i2c_master = I2C_1, 187 .tuner_i2c_master = I2C_1_MUX_3,
188 .demod_i2c_master = I2C_2, 188 .demod_i2c_master = I2C_2,
189 .has_dvb = 1, 189 .has_dvb = 1,
190 .demod_addr = 0x02, 190 .demod_addr = 0x02,
@@ -225,7 +225,7 @@ struct cx231xx_board cx231xx_boards[] = {
225 .ctl_pin_status_mask = 0xFFFFFFC4, 225 .ctl_pin_status_mask = 0xFFFFFFC4,
226 .agc_analog_digital_select_gpio = 0x1c, 226 .agc_analog_digital_select_gpio = 0x1c,
227 .gpio_pin_status_mask = 0x4001000, 227 .gpio_pin_status_mask = 0x4001000,
228 .tuner_i2c_master = I2C_1, 228 .tuner_i2c_master = I2C_1_MUX_3,
229 .demod_i2c_master = I2C_2, 229 .demod_i2c_master = I2C_2,
230 .has_dvb = 1, 230 .has_dvb = 1,
231 .demod_addr = 0x02, 231 .demod_addr = 0x02,
@@ -297,7 +297,7 @@ struct cx231xx_board cx231xx_boards[] = {
297 .ctl_pin_status_mask = 0xFFFFFFC4, 297 .ctl_pin_status_mask = 0xFFFFFFC4,
298 .agc_analog_digital_select_gpio = 0x0c, 298 .agc_analog_digital_select_gpio = 0x0c,
299 .gpio_pin_status_mask = 0x4001000, 299 .gpio_pin_status_mask = 0x4001000,
300 .tuner_i2c_master = I2C_1, 300 .tuner_i2c_master = I2C_1_MUX_3,
301 .demod_i2c_master = I2C_2, 301 .demod_i2c_master = I2C_2,
302 .has_dvb = 1, 302 .has_dvb = 1,
303 .demod_addr = 0x02, 303 .demod_addr = 0x02,
@@ -325,7 +325,7 @@ struct cx231xx_board cx231xx_boards[] = {
325 .ctl_pin_status_mask = 0xFFFFFFC4, 325 .ctl_pin_status_mask = 0xFFFFFFC4,
326 .agc_analog_digital_select_gpio = 0x0c, 326 .agc_analog_digital_select_gpio = 0x0c,
327 .gpio_pin_status_mask = 0x4001000, 327 .gpio_pin_status_mask = 0x4001000,
328 .tuner_i2c_master = I2C_1, 328 .tuner_i2c_master = I2C_1_MUX_3,
329 .demod_i2c_master = I2C_2, 329 .demod_i2c_master = I2C_2,
330 .has_dvb = 1, 330 .has_dvb = 1,
331 .demod_addr = 0x32, 331 .demod_addr = 0x32,
@@ -353,7 +353,7 @@ struct cx231xx_board cx231xx_boards[] = {
353 .ctl_pin_status_mask = 0xFFFFFFC4, 353 .ctl_pin_status_mask = 0xFFFFFFC4,
354 .agc_analog_digital_select_gpio = 0x0c, 354 .agc_analog_digital_select_gpio = 0x0c,
355 .gpio_pin_status_mask = 0x4001000, 355 .gpio_pin_status_mask = 0x4001000,
356 .tuner_i2c_master = I2C_1, 356 .tuner_i2c_master = I2C_1_MUX_1,
357 .demod_i2c_master = I2C_2, 357 .demod_i2c_master = I2C_2,
358 .has_dvb = 1, 358 .has_dvb = 1,
359 .demod_addr = 0x0e, 359 .demod_addr = 0x0e,
@@ -419,7 +419,7 @@ struct cx231xx_board cx231xx_boards[] = {
419 .tuner_sda_gpio = -1, 419 .tuner_sda_gpio = -1,
420 .gpio_pin_status_mask = 0x4001000, 420 .gpio_pin_status_mask = 0x4001000,
421 .tuner_i2c_master = I2C_2, 421 .tuner_i2c_master = I2C_2,
422 .demod_i2c_master = I2C_1, 422 .demod_i2c_master = I2C_1_MUX_3,
423 .ir_i2c_master = I2C_2, 423 .ir_i2c_master = I2C_2,
424 .has_dvb = 1, 424 .has_dvb = 1,
425 .demod_addr = 0x10, 425 .demod_addr = 0x10,
@@ -457,7 +457,7 @@ struct cx231xx_board cx231xx_boards[] = {
457 .tuner_sda_gpio = -1, 457 .tuner_sda_gpio = -1,
458 .gpio_pin_status_mask = 0x4001000, 458 .gpio_pin_status_mask = 0x4001000,
459 .tuner_i2c_master = I2C_2, 459 .tuner_i2c_master = I2C_2,
460 .demod_i2c_master = I2C_1, 460 .demod_i2c_master = I2C_1_MUX_3,
461 .ir_i2c_master = I2C_2, 461 .ir_i2c_master = I2C_2,
462 .has_dvb = 1, 462 .has_dvb = 1,
463 .demod_addr = 0x10, 463 .demod_addr = 0x10,
@@ -495,7 +495,7 @@ struct cx231xx_board cx231xx_boards[] = {
495 .tuner_sda_gpio = -1, 495 .tuner_sda_gpio = -1,
496 .gpio_pin_status_mask = 0x4001000, 496 .gpio_pin_status_mask = 0x4001000,
497 .tuner_i2c_master = I2C_2, 497 .tuner_i2c_master = I2C_2,
498 .demod_i2c_master = I2C_1, 498 .demod_i2c_master = I2C_1_MUX_3,
499 .ir_i2c_master = I2C_2, 499 .ir_i2c_master = I2C_2,
500 .rc_map_name = RC_MAP_PIXELVIEW_002T, 500 .rc_map_name = RC_MAP_PIXELVIEW_002T,
501 .has_dvb = 1, 501 .has_dvb = 1,
@@ -587,7 +587,7 @@ struct cx231xx_board cx231xx_boards[] = {
587 .ctl_pin_status_mask = 0xFFFFFFC4, 587 .ctl_pin_status_mask = 0xFFFFFFC4,
588 .agc_analog_digital_select_gpio = 0x0c, 588 .agc_analog_digital_select_gpio = 0x0c,
589 .gpio_pin_status_mask = 0x4001000, 589 .gpio_pin_status_mask = 0x4001000,
590 .tuner_i2c_master = I2C_1, 590 .tuner_i2c_master = I2C_1_MUX_3,
591 .norm = V4L2_STD_PAL, 591 .norm = V4L2_STD_PAL,
592 592
593 .input = {{ 593 .input = {{
@@ -622,7 +622,7 @@ struct cx231xx_board cx231xx_boards[] = {
622 .ctl_pin_status_mask = 0xFFFFFFC4, 622 .ctl_pin_status_mask = 0xFFFFFFC4,
623 .agc_analog_digital_select_gpio = 0x0c, 623 .agc_analog_digital_select_gpio = 0x0c,
624 .gpio_pin_status_mask = 0x4001000, 624 .gpio_pin_status_mask = 0x4001000,
625 .tuner_i2c_master = I2C_1, 625 .tuner_i2c_master = I2C_1_MUX_3,
626 .norm = V4L2_STD_NTSC, 626 .norm = V4L2_STD_NTSC,
627 627
628 .input = {{ 628 .input = {{
@@ -718,7 +718,7 @@ struct cx231xx_board cx231xx_boards[] = {
718 .ctl_pin_status_mask = 0xFFFFFFC4, 718 .ctl_pin_status_mask = 0xFFFFFFC4,
719 .agc_analog_digital_select_gpio = 0x0c, 719 .agc_analog_digital_select_gpio = 0x0c,
720 .gpio_pin_status_mask = 0x4001000, 720 .gpio_pin_status_mask = 0x4001000,
721 .tuner_i2c_master = I2C_1, 721 .tuner_i2c_master = I2C_1_MUX_3,
722 .demod_i2c_master = I2C_2, 722 .demod_i2c_master = I2C_2,
723 .has_dvb = 1, 723 .has_dvb = 1,
724 .demod_addr = 0x0e, 724 .demod_addr = 0x0e,
@@ -757,7 +757,7 @@ struct cx231xx_board cx231xx_boards[] = {
757 .ctl_pin_status_mask = 0xFFFFFFC4, 757 .ctl_pin_status_mask = 0xFFFFFFC4,
758 .agc_analog_digital_select_gpio = 0x0c, 758 .agc_analog_digital_select_gpio = 0x0c,
759 .gpio_pin_status_mask = 0x4001000, 759 .gpio_pin_status_mask = 0x4001000,
760 .tuner_i2c_master = I2C_1, 760 .tuner_i2c_master = I2C_1_MUX_3,
761 .demod_i2c_master = I2C_2, 761 .demod_i2c_master = I2C_2,
762 .has_dvb = 1, 762 .has_dvb = 1,
763 .demod_addr = 0x0e, 763 .demod_addr = 0x0e,
@@ -1064,7 +1064,7 @@ void cx231xx_card_setup(struct cx231xx *dev)
1064 struct i2c_client client; 1064 struct i2c_client client;
1065 1065
1066 memset(&client, 0, sizeof(client)); 1066 memset(&client, 0, sizeof(client));
1067 client.adapter = cx231xx_get_i2c_adap(dev, I2C_1); 1067 client.adapter = cx231xx_get_i2c_adap(dev, I2C_1_MUX_1);
1068 client.addr = 0xa0 >> 1; 1068 client.addr = 0xa0 >> 1;
1069 1069
1070 read_eeprom(dev, &client, eeprom, sizeof(eeprom)); 1070 read_eeprom(dev, &client, eeprom, sizeof(eeprom));